Country sweetheart, Kelsea Ballerini made quite the impression on audiences last night with her hilarious take on a sexy blockbuster while visiting Jimmy Fallon on The Tonight Show.

With a second record on the way, the country cutie was in New York promoting her currently single, “Legends” but had some time to play charades with Fallon and his guests, Jessica Biel and Matt Bomer.
Teaming up with Bomer against Biel and Fallon, Ballerini and the two paired up for a round that brought on plenty of laughs. Though she missed completely on Bomer’s very difficult clues for “Genie in a Bottle,” she managed to give him just enough to guess Magic Mike — a film in which, the 39-year-old starred in.
While he gets the first clue right in “magic,” it’s the “mike” part that throws Bomer off as Ballerini’s clues are much more demure. The interpretation prompted Fallon to quip, “I don’t know what strip club you go to.”
All wasn’t lost though during the fun round with Ballerini and Bomer winning big after she was able to guess his clue’s for “Cry Me a River.”

The Billboard-award winning artist also performed her single, “Legends” off her upcoming sophomore record, Unapologetically, set to release November 3.
In an appearance on Tuesday’s Good Morning America, Ballerini said she felt like she was keeping a secret for two years with the new record.
“I’ve never been more proud as I am of this record, the story it tells, and the heart my friends and I put into it. So, November 3, we get to start the next chapter! Unapologetically…” she said.
